The Behind Story of Sheila On 7 “Memori Baik”: A Family-Centered Song Recorded in Japan

Jakarta, Indonesia – Sheila On 7, the iconic Yogyakarta-based band, has recently released their latest single, Memori Baik, which brings a fresh blend of heartfelt lyrics and catchy tunes. What’s even more fascinating is the story behind its creation, particularly the decision to record the track in Japan, which adds an international flair to the song’s production.

According to the band’s lead vocalist, Akhdiyat Duta Modjo, the song was crafted with a strong family theme and recorded in a unique way. “The production process was split 50-50, with the finishing touches done in Japan,” Duta explained during an interview in Cilandak, South Jakarta. Although the final touches were recorded abroad, the foundational work for Memori Baik was still done in Indonesia, particularly in Yogyakarta, where the band’s roots are firmly planted.

Why Sheila On 7 “Memori Baik” at Japan and Not Sweden?

While many may think that Sheila On 7’s decision to record the track in Japan was purely strategic, there was an interesting back-and-forth about which country would serve as the right setting. Duta mentioned that the band originally considered recording the song in Sweden, a place known for its vibrant music scene. However, they quickly dismissed that option due to logistical reasons.

“We thought about Sweden first, but it’s just too far. The flight alone takes so many hours, and with all the considerations in mind, we decided it was best to stay closer to home,” Duta said. Ultimately, the band settled on Japan, which, though still distant, proved to be a more feasible option.

Given the tight schedule, Sheila On 7 only had one week in Japan to complete the song. Duta admitted that the band is not the type to finish a song in a couple of days, so the one-week timeframe was a challenge. Despite the time crunch, the band successfully managed to record Memori Baik within their limited timeframe.

“We only had a week in Japan, and honestly, the budget was a consideration. We calculated that one week would be enough, so we stuck to that timeline,” Duta shared. The result is a beautifully produced track that now graces music streaming platforms worldwide.

A Family Collaboration

Adding to the uniqueness of Memori Baik is the involvement of Aishameglio Duta Chiara, Duta’s daughter. Aisha’s participation in the song added a personal and emotional touch to the track, as it aligns with the theme of family. According to Duta, Aisha was initially surprised and hesitant about being involved in the project but was ultimately excited by the opportunity.

“Aisha loves to sing, like most kids her age. She never thought she would have the chance to be a part of something like this. At first, she was a little nervous, but in the end, she was thrilled to be a part of it,” Duta said. Aisha’s involvement in the track not only brought a fresh dynamic to the song but also allowed the family to create something memorable together.

Sheila On 7’s Continued Legacy

Memori Baik is another chapter in Sheila On 7’s storied career, marking their continued ability to evolve while staying true to their musical roots. The track’s focus on family and the band’s personal connection to it resonates strongly with fans, making it another hit in their catalog.

The story behind the song’s creation—its international recording process, Duta’s daughter’s involvement, and the theme of family—adds another layer of depth to Sheila On 7’s artistry. As Memori Baik makes its rounds on digital platforms, it’s clear that the band’s commitment to creating meaningful and heartfelt music continues to inspire fans across Indonesia and beyond.
